Located south of Porto-Vecchio in Corse-du-Sud, the Bay of Santa Giulia is renowned for its turquoise and clear waters and its white sand beach. This beach with calm, gently sloping waters is ideal for families. You will have beautiful views of the Cerbicales Islands. It is also a privileged site for sailing and water sports. The nearby Santa Giulia Pond is home to a rich fauna and flora.

The pine tree at the end of Tamaricciu beach is Corsica's most famous postal card. As for all the beaches of the South-East seashore, Tamaricciu has shallow crystal clear hot water without waves, a paradise for family with small children. There are plenty of restaurants on the beach. You'll have to walk 5 minutes between the parking (along the road) and the beach. As for all the South-East beaches, during the high season, the beach, the parking and the restaurants are crowded.

First stage of the Mare a Mare south, this hike from Porto-Vecchio takes you to the Cartalavonu plateau. The start of the course is on the road to the hamlet of Alzu, the trail then climbs through the scrub before plunging into the forest. From the village of Ospedale you will have a beautiful panorama of the Gulf of Porto-Vecchio.
